A Suggestion.

The threads in all the forums are displayed based on their updated time. Some times few unanswered threads are moved out of the first page due to this. This makes them remains unanswered until otherwise a user has interest to move to the next page. But these threads should have more priority as the latest answered threads. Here is a simple suggestion to resolve this.

Every forum can have two lists of threads,

The first list has answered threads sorted on updated date

The second list has the list of unanswered threads

This arrangement would make more sense since it will display both unanswered thread as well as latest updated threads.

Please incorporate this if it is feasible.

Re: A Suggestion.

Whenever an user opens a forum the first list he should see is list of unanswered questions. This way we can enable every user to see the unanswered question and hence increase the probability of getting them answered. I am looking for this feature because most users does not prefer to go beyond the first page.

The sort options provided order the questions in descending order by default. So 'sort by Replies' will displays the questions which has more replies in the first page and all the unanswered questions are moved to the last page of the result.

All Unanswered questions should be given more preference than the answered questions.
